Status for the incoming director: Velmark Industries remains our sole supplier of the KR-9 valve assembly. Risk rating is unacceptable after the Brennport flood disrupted their line for six weeks. Procurement has shortlisted two alternates: Ostrand Fabrication and Quellis Components. Ostrand passed initial audit; Quellis pending. Target: qualified second source by Q3, dual-sourcing 60/40 split thereafter. Budget impact is modest and absorbed within existing tooling reserves. The strategic rationale behind the split is outlined below.

management briefing: Headcount on the Belix team goes from 60 to 93 by the end of November. Gross margin on Belix came in at 23 percent against a plan of 47 percent.

## Configuration

The Mossfield digest service batches notification emails into daily or weekly digests, controlled by `DIGEST_CADENCE` in `.env`. Scheduling uses the Tarnwick queue, and jobs are idempotent — reruns are safe. As a new contractor, start with the `daily` cadence in staging before touching weekly jobs. Outbound sends go through the Larkspur mail relay, which requires authentication. Add the relay credential on the next line:

vault entry, fadup-tagag: RELAY_SECRET8=2fd92179

Subject: Delling mantel clock — repair run

Dispatch: the Delling clock goes to Varrow Horology tomorrow, morning slot. Foam crate only, no stacking, keep it flat. Repair docket rides in the sleeve on the lid. Photograph before loading. Return leg is TBD. At Varrow's counter, the courier carries out the hand-over instruction below.

dispatch memo: the sorius tamius courier leaves the praeth ledger at gate 4873 under passcode 928014

Subject: Survey kit crate going out

Hi dispatch,

The crate with the Ridgemoor survey instruments is packed and sitting by bay two — levels, tripods, the lot. It needs to reach the Calder Flats site office before noon tomorrow, and the gear is fragile, so flag it for careful loading. Here's the hand-over instruction for the courier:

drop instructions, yagug-badug: the jorix casok courier leaves the eliath ledger at gate 3779 under passcode 753269